Historically, the name Sisi gained notable recognition in the 19th century, particularly through Empress Elisabeth of Austria, commonly known as Sisi. Born in 1837, she became a significant figure in European history, known for her beauty, tragic life, and complex personality.
Her legacy has been immortalized in various cultural works, including films and literature, which have contributed to the name's association with elegance and grace. The empress's life and struggles resonated with many, leading to a romanticized view of her character, further embedding the name in cultural consciousness.

U.S. Historical Usage
The name Sisi was first seen in the United States in 2000.
Sisi has ranked as high as #1290 nationally, which occurred in 2001, and has been most popular in .
In the past 5 years the name Sisi has been trending up compared to the previous 5 years.
